Romiley station boasts a range of facilities to ensure comfort and accessibility for all passengers. The ticket office operates from early morning until late evening on weekdays and Saturdays, although it remains closed on Sundays. While online ticket collection is currently unavailable, ticket machines, including accessible options, are present. The station is equipped with an induction loop, benefitting those with hearing impairments. CCTV cameras add an extra layer of security.
Although Romiley station doesn’t offer extensive dining or shopping options, ample amenities nearby on Stockport Road make up for it, offering something to grab on the way. Additionally, the station does not have waiting rooms or baby changing facilities, but seating areas are provided for comfort.
Many travelers appreciate Romiley station’s partial step-free access, accommodating those with mobility challenges. With ramps available for some parts of the station, traveling to and from Manchester has been significantly simplified. However, there are no accessible toilets or dedicated accessibility personnel on site. But worry not, assistance can be arranged through the Passenger Assist service, ensuring everyone can navigate their journey comfortably. Transport connectivity is a prime highlight of Romiley station. Besides seamless train connections, its integration with local bus services makes onward travel convenient. Bus stops located on Stockport Road offer routes to nearby cities like Manchester and Stockport. While bicycle enthusiasts may find the cycle hire unavailable, safe spaces for bike storage are available within the station car park. For taxis, Northern Railway's Cab4You service can be of assistance for easy booking options.

Wildmill Train Station is minimalist in terms of facilities, which is something to keep in mind when planning your journey. There are no ticket offices or machines here, so if you're planning to catch a train, make sure to purchase your tickets online in advance. Remember, tickets cannot be collected at the station either. However, for the hearing impaired, there is an induction loop available.
The station offers step-free access throughout, making it convenient for those with mobility needs. It's categorised as a Category A station, ensuring ease of movement from entrance to platform via a moderately graded footpath from Litchard Terrace. There is no waiting room, but travelers will find some seating areas to relax while waiting for their train. As for parking, there are no designated spaces, so planning ahead for drop-off or pick-up is advised.
While there are no direct bus services at Wildmill Station, the rail replacement service conveniently stops at the station entrance. For those interested in cycling, unfortunately, there are no bike hire facilities on site.
